Output 6580be22354b563dfdceb5a9e4c84ff7905041967801b111920efbd81ae5479d:0

value
23140000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 718382c7fb36111cb1bb335f45c6602e0eaf63ab OP_EQUAL
address
3C3Dpkn8amHZ5fVszR6TU87Qh1g357ztqR
transaction
6580be22354b563dfdceb5a9e4c84ff7905041967801b111920efbd81ae5479d
spent
true